A Complete Guide to Online Shopping in 2024

Navigating the world of online retail can be complex, especially as it continues to evolve. This guide will provide you with essential tips and tricks for a secure shopping experience in 2024. We'll cover everything from finding the lowest prices to protecting your personal information. Here are some key areas to focus on:

  • Locating Trusted Stores: Look for websites with clear contact details, secure payment options (such as HTTPS), and positive testimonials.
  • Looking for Bargains: Use price comparison tools to ensure you're getting the lowest cost. Don’t forget about coupon codes!
  • Maintaining Privacy: Be cautious of phishing scams and only shop on secure websites. Use strong, unique passwords for each account, and be mindful of what information you share.
  • Understanding Return Policies: Always check the store's return policy *before* you purchase anything to avoid any difficulties.
  • Delivery Estimates: Pay close attention to shipping fees and estimated delivery times. Confirm your delivery location before completing your order.

By following these suggestions, you can transform your online shopping habits into a more efficient and worry-free experience in the coming year. Happy shopping!

Sustainable Purchasing: Eco-Friendly Choices You Can Take

Want to reduce your effect on the planet? Green shopping doesn’t have to be difficult. You can start by opting for durable products over cheap ones, seeking out brands that prioritize fair production and reducing packaging waste. Consider secondhand clothing or furniture—it’s a fantastic way to give items a new life! Also, be mindful of the materials used; prioritize renewable fibers like cotton and hemp and steer clear of plastics whenever practical. Even small adjustments in your habits can collectively make a big difference!
